New Delhi: The Union Cabinet, chaired by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Tuesday, approved the National Sports Policy (NSP) 2025. This historic policy will replace the Sports Policy of the year 2001, and its main objective is to make India the top performer in the 2036 Olympics.

But this is not just a policy but a roadmap to make India a sports superpower, which has brought a new energy and direction not only for the players but for every citizen, reports Dynamite News correspondent.

NSP 2025 is based on five pillars

The new sports policy has been prepared with extensive consultation and an inclusive approach. It involved the participation of central ministries, NITI Aayog, state governments, national sports federations, players, coaches, experts, and common people. This policy is based on five major pillars:

  • Excellence in sports
  • Economic development
  • Social progress
  • Public participation
  • Integration in education
  • From village to glory: Focus on the grassroots level.

The emphasis of NSP 2025 is on identifying talents from the grassroots level to the international level. Modern sports infrastructure will be created in villages, towns, and cities. Special attention will be given to training, coaching, nutrition, and sports science so that players are prepared at both physical and mental levels.

Sports will get an economic boost

  • There is a plan to make sports economically strong as well. Under this:
  • Sports tourism will be promoted.
  • Startups and sports manufacturing will get support.
  • Hosting of international sports events will be encouraged.
  • CSR, PPP model, and private investment will be attracted.

Sports for every section

This policy also prioritizes social inclusion. Special programs will be run to increase the participation of women, tribals, economically weaker sections, and Divyangjans. There will also be an effort to revive traditional sports and connect NRIs with Indian sports culture.

Fitness will become a mass movement

In NSP 2025, many big steps will be taken to make fitness a part of lifestyle. Fitness index will be implemented at schools, workplaces, and community centers. People will be motivated to lead an active life by running a mass fitness campaign across the country.

Confluence of education and sports

Under the new policy, sports will be made an integral part of education in line with the National Education Policy 2020. Teachers will get special training, and sports will be given equal importance as academic careers. A strong implementation framework has been prepared in NSP 2025. It includes performance criteria, timelines, and instructions to states to formulate their own policy. Under the 'whole of government approach,' sports will be linked to other ministries and schemes.
